X Fatshedera lizei 'Variegata'
Variegated tree ivy, Tree ivy 'Variegata' , X Fatshedera lizei 'Argenteovariegata'
X Fatshedera X Fatshedera
'Variegata' _ 'Variegata' is a tender, spreading, trainable, loosely branched, evergreen shrub bearing large, leathery, palmately lobed, dark green leaves with narrow cream margins. Globose panicles of small, greenish-white flowers blooom in autumn.

X Fatshedera lizei 'Variegata' (Variegated tree ivy) will reach a height of 2m and a spread of 3m after 10-20 years.
City, Conservatory, Containers, Cottage/Informal, Foliage only, Low Maintenance, Wallside and trellises
Grow in fertile, moist but well-drained soil in full sun or partial shade. Shelter from cold drying winds. Can be wall- or pillar-trained. Under glass, grow in loam-based compost. In growth, water moderately & feed monthly. Support container plants.
